The residual current, out on the line, is calculated at an operational case with minimal
ground-fault current. The requirement that the whole line shall be covered by step 2 can
be formulated according to equation

To assure selectivity the current setting must be chosen so that step 2 does not operate at
step 2 for faults on the next line from the remote substation. Consider a fault as shown in
